Output 289e8870143b98597faaef1d442cdac80ff77159ba3f998deb409b1ab5c88503:0

value
2005300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5b76366d80aa4a04a0c6fee59022932b913eedf OP_EQUAL
address
3MB3YSn8oN73YYbbCMp4XozWtjxrPaAuFK
transaction
289e8870143b98597faaef1d442cdac80ff77159ba3f998deb409b1ab5c88503
confirmations
225398
spent
true